How General Dentistry Truly Involves

General dentistry describes the full range of preventive and restorative procedures performed by a general practice dentist. Think of it as the dental equivalent of visiting your family physician — it's the level of care where regular evaluation, preventive maintenance, and early-stage treatment all take place.

Unlike specialty dental fields, general dentistry handles the widest variety of concerns — from chipped teeth to bite problems — under one roof. Children, adults, and seniors alike can take advantage of maintaining a consistent connection with a general dentist who has followed their care over time.

Specific General Dentistry Services Available at Our Practice

The following is an overview at the core general dentistry treatments available at our practice to patients in Coral Springs and the surrounding area.

  • Comprehensive Dental Exams — An in-depth review of your entire mouth from teeth to soft tissues, including cancer screening and digital X-rays designed to identify concerns at their earliest stages.
  • Preventive Cleaning Appointments — Deep cleaning of all tooth surfaces that regular brushing often misses, paired with a thorough rinse and hygiene review.
  • Tooth-Colored Fillings — Restoration of damaged or decayed teeth through aesthetically blended composite resin filling material that match closely with your existing tooth structure.
  • Dental Crowns — Custom-fitted restorations bonded to a structurally compromised tooth to protect and rebuild it while preserving the smile.
  • Pulp Infection Treatment — Treatment of deep decay or nerve infection to relieve discomfort and avoid extraction that could otherwise need to be removed.
  • Scaling and Root Planing for Gum Health — Non-surgical treatment for gingivitis and early-to-moderate periodontitis to stop the disease from advancing and protect the bone.
  • Bridgework for Missing Teeth — A stable restoration for one or more missing teeth supported by surrounding tooth structure or dental implants.
  • Occlusal Guards — Precision-made guards designed to protect teeth from grinding, clenching, or sports impact.

What to Expect During General Dentistry Care Journey

Many new patients aren't sure what to anticipate from a general dentistry appointment — especially for those new to our practice. This is a clear overview at how a typical visit unfolds at ClearWave Dental & Aesthetics.

  1. Medical and Dental History Intake — Before any treatment begins, our front desk and clinical team gathers your medical history, current medications, and dental concerns. This helps our dentists the necessary context to plan your treatment accurately.
  2. Comprehensive Examination — Your dentist performs all visible and X-ray-detected aspects of your oral health. Radiographs or advanced scans may be taken to uncover issues not visible with the visual exam alone.
  3. Dental Hygiene Appointment — A registered dental hygienist removes hardened calculus and biofilm that collects even with consistent brushing, then polishes and flosses all tooth surfaces.
  4. Understanding Your Results — The dentist walks you through to discuss the exam results in plain language, addressing every issue you raise and ensuring you're clear on your current oral health.
  5. Custom Treatment Planning — Should anything need to be addressed, our office develops a structured schedule that accounts for urgency, cost, and scheduling preferences. Everything is explained upfront — a straightforward roadmap to better oral health.
  6. Planning Your Next Appointment — The majority of adults do best with a cleaning and exam every six months, though individuals needing more monitoring are often scheduled for check-ins every three to four months.

How do routine cleanings differ from scaling and root planing?

A standard cleaning focuses on plaque and tartar above and just below the gumline. A deep cleaning — also called scaling and root planing — works below bacteria and deposits much further below the gumline in patients who have gum disease or significant periodontal pocketing. Our team determines the appropriate level of care based on your periodontal measurements.

Will my insurance pay for general dentistry services?

The majority of standard dental policies work to support the procedures that fall under general dentistry. Routine services such as exams, hygiene visits, and fluoride is typically reimbursed at full or near-full cost. Treatments such as root canals and bridges usually fall between half and full cost following deductible requirements are met. Our administrative staff can verify your coverage ahead of treatment.
